  • The stick is made of hollow bamboo and is cut four timees down the center from the tip to the handle. I hope my description makes Sense. Well anyway It does not hurt the dog it is basiclly a noise distraction that you shake over the dog. If you look closly you can see the people in the Bite Suit shaking the Stick once or twice over the dog before it touchs the dog. By the time the dog is at competition level most view the stick aas a symbol that means its play time.
